Container Missile Notification Act This bill requires the Office of the Director of National Intelligence (ODNI) to notify Congress if the intelligence community receives intelligence that Russia, China, Iran, or North Korea is deploying (or about to deploy) a missile launcher disguised as or concealed in a shipping container. Currently, ODNI is only required to notify Congress about intelligence that Russia is deploying the Club-K container missile system.
